QBF received an invitation to Copenhagen Games 2018

Quantum Bellator Fire has received an invite to the championship that will take place in the capital of Denmark.
The prize pool of Copenhagen Games 2018 will amount at least $100,000. Previously, an invite was received by North. Totally, 16 teams will compete in the tournament.
